Niger | Total annual investment in telecom (current US$)
Please cite the International Telecommunication Union for third-party use of these data. Telecommunications investment refers to the expenditure associated with acquiring the ownership of telecommunication equipment infrastructure (including supporting land and buildings and intellectual and non-tangible property such as computer software). These include expenditure on initial installations and on additions to existing installations.
